Della Casa ReviewEntering this restaurant, immediately adjacent to the Hotel Bristol, you'll find yourself within what has been called Switzerland's "unofficial Parliament headquarters." The ground-floor dining room, which doubles as a cafe during the morning and afternoon, contains the day's newspapers. You'll find a quieter, more formal dining room upstairs. The menu features Continental and Italian dishes, such as bollito misto (a medley of mixed boiled meats) and rack of lamb. Two local favorites are the ravioli maison and the fried zucchini; a popular meat specialty is a filet mignon a la bordelaise with Creole rice. For the more adventurous, try the boiled veal head served with onions, tomatoes, and potatoes with an herbed vinaigrette. The cuisine is very authentic, very savory, and very satisfying. Frommer's ranks every hotel, restaurant, attraction, shop, and nightlife establishment it reviews for quality, value, service, amenities, and special features using a star-rating scale, an expression of the strong compare-and-contrast opinions that are a brand hallmark.
Other ratings provide stars based primarily on price and amenities; the Frommer's star rating is meant to quantify the kind of intangible, experiential elements that help travelers make informed decisions.
The "baseline" recommendation is zero stars--every hotel, restaurant, attraction, shop, and nightlife establishment that Frommer's chooses to review is recommended; otherwise, we simply wouldn't include it.
